Junior Science Explorers
Interactive projects engage learners in hands‑on experiments that spark curiosity about science.
Description : This course immerses learners in interactive science projects that blend observation and experimentation. Students explore local environments through guided investigations, hands‑on experiments, and creative group projects that illuminate basic scientific principles.
